Deep Learning for Pumpkin Patch Yield Prediction

Pumpkins are a popular fall harvest that is grown globally. Farmers count on accurate output predictions to maximize their farming strategies. Deep learning, a sophisticated branch of machine learning, has shown great ability in accurately predicting pumpkin patch yields. By processing various data points, such as weather patterns, soil conditions, and vine growth stages, deep learning algorithms can generate trustworthy yield predictions that assist farmers in making informed actions.

  • Deep learning models can integrate a wide range of data, including satellite imagery, sensor readings, and historical yield records.
  • These systems adjust from past data to identify connections between input variables and pumpkin yield.
  • The results of deep learning predictions can be invaluable to farmers for scheduling their tasks, distributing resources, and mitigating risks.

As deep learning technology continues to advance, it is expected to have an even larger role in farming by providing farmers with improved accurate and reliable yield predictions.

Intelligent Techniques Using Intelligent Pumpkin Harvesting

In the realm of agriculture, pumpkin cultivation demands precision and efficiency. To optimize yields and minimize labor costs, farmers are increasingly embracing data-driven strategies. cliquez ici This involves collecting valuable data on various elements of pumpkin growth, such as soil conditions, weather patterns, and vine health. Advanced analytics systems then analyze this abundance of data to generate actionable insights for farmers.

Employing this data-driven approach, farmers can take informed decisions regarding sowing schedules, irrigation practices, soil amendment, and picking times. Consequently, this leads to increased pumpkin output, decreased waste, and enhanced profitability.

  • Targeted irrigation based on soil moisture data
  • Pest detection through image analysis
  • Live monitoring of plant growth and health using sensors
  • Robotic harvesting systems guided by data insights
